Poundbury is an urban development of the County Town of Dorchester and is designed to be a sustainable development where it is possible to meet a higher proportion of daily needs on foot. There is a plethora of amenities including Waitrose, The Duchess of Cornwall Hotel and Restaurant and an ever-growing range of bistros, coffee shops, beauty salons, shops, hairdressers, dentists, medical Centre, nearby garden center and the highly regarded Damers First School. The Great Field is a short walk away and offers a wonderful open space. A Monart luxury spa is situated within the Royal Pavilion, Queen Mother Square and the Dorset County Hospital is also nearby.
Dorchester is rich in Roman heritage, with sites like the Dorset County Museum and Maiden Castle offering glimpses into its past. It is well known for its literary connections to Thomas Hardy and set amongst beautiful rural countryside. There are shopping and social facilities with cinemas, museums, leisure center and weekly market and many excellent restaurants, public houses and riverside walks. The catchment schools are highly regarded and doctor’s, dentist surgeries and the Dorset County Hospital are close by. There are train links to London Waterloo, Bristol Temple Meads, and regular bus routes to adjoining towns. Brewery Square is set within the heart of Dorchester and is a vibrant area offering further shopping and eating facilities with a central open space hosting several events throughout the year.
